Monitoring power or temperature while you are away from coach with pets inside

We want to monitor the inside temperature on our I phone while we are out and our dogs are inside. Has any one used a baby monitor that you can see on the phone? or any other ideas?

I have not used that product but I'm going to take a second look at it.  I like the fact that it just sends an email.  Now, there are other products /Apps you can get from the Apple store to monitor your house, coach, whatever and even be able to turn lights on/off, furance temp, ac temp etc. 

The down side to all of this is you will need constant internet access from the coach.  So if you rely on your phone for internet service, these devices will not help out when the phone is with you out and about.

Now, if you can piggyback onto the campground wifi without dissruption, it might work well.  My experience with campground wifi is that they are not reliable.

When dry camping, a better idea is to add a Magnum auto gen start that kicks on when temp rises to your chosen set point. Just set auto start and leave roof air set to on.

We have used iCam to monitor the dog in the coach while we are away from the coach. The MacBook is used as a camera in the coach and the iPhone will display up to four cameras. A camera could be pointed at a thermometer or other meter. We once set up both MacBooks in the coach in order to show different areas.

It does require Internet connections for the camera device as well as the iPhone. It also requires you to turn of screen savers and power savers on the computers.

We do this routinely.  We have a hotspot for internet service and leave the laptop on with iCam active.  It is aimed down the center of the coach from the front dash tray.  We prop up a big cheapo thermometer easily visable on the webcam and check in periodically on the iphone app.  Works great so long as you are in good internet coverage.  It is nice to know that the air is on and working while away.  Our rig is too old for an auto gen start.  Of course if the power goes off, after a time the laptop battery and hotspot would die.  I guess I should rig up a 12V inverter to power those two items.  We don't have an onboard inverter, just the battery converter / charger.

No motorhomes are too old for Magnum auto gen start standalone model.

ME-AGS-S
ME-AGS-S Automatic Generator Start Controller (Standalone Version)

About $250 and can be self-installed with a few dash wire connections. One seller:
Search Results uto-gen-start

Will start gen if temp climbs or battery voltage lowers, so it covers ups and downs.

Well, We finally connected the temp monitor. Works very nice. We have it set up to send a text each hour with the temp. and an alarm if it goes up above hour pre set temp. We also set up a wireless monitor camera that will stream to the iPad or iPhone with sound in both directions. I am thinking it will work as a on board camera while driving as well. It will allow us to record video to the phones iPad computer Etc. It is controlled by the phone as you can pan up/down and 360 degrees around.
